date
+%F(顯示年月日)
+%T(顯示時間)
+%Y(顯示年)
+%m(顯示月)
+%d(顯示日)
+%H(顯示小時)
+%M(顯示分鐘)
+%S(顯示秒)
+%s( seconds since 1970-01-01 00:00:00 UTC)
+%w(顯示星期幾)
+%a(locale’s abbreviated weekday name (e.g., Sun))
+%d day of month (e.g., 01)
練習題:
顯示當前時間的格式為:2016-06-18 10:20:30 # date “+%Y %T”
顯示前天是星期幾:# date -d “-2 day” +%w
設置當前的日期為2019 -08-07 06:05:10 #date -s “2019-08-07 06:05:10”
hwclock 查示硬件時間(BIOS時間)
hwclock -h 可以查看hwclock內所有的命令(獲取幫助)
hwclock -s 將硬件時間寫入軟件時間-(系統時間date是系統時間)
hwclock -w 將軟件時間寫入硬件時間
clock = hwclock修改時區
screen:
centos6.9
先進入圖形化界面,點擊CD光盤在點擊packages 搜索screen進行intall
再開一個centos6.9的遠程連接鏈接
screen 進入screen 名字以當前終端名.主機名前綴 (exit退出 tty查看當前目錄)
screen -S “name” tty查看當前目錄 (開啟一個進程如;ping 172.17.0.1)(ps -ef |grep ping查看進程 關閉進程)
screen -r +name 進入一個screen進行進程恢復。
1.創建/tesdir /rootdir 目錄并復制/root下所有文件到該目錄,要求保留原有權限
執行命令
#mkdir /testdir/rootdir(先創建testdir和rootdir的目錄)
ls -ld /root(查看root文件)
cp -p /root/* /testdir /rootdir(進行復制文件)或是
# mkdir -p /testdir/rootdir ;cp -a /root/* /tesdir/rootdir
2.將當前系統登錄用戶的信息轉換為大寫后保存至/tmp/who.out文件中
# w | tr ‘a-z”A-Z’ > /tmp/who.out
# cat /tmp/who.out
3.將PATH變量每一個目錄顯示在獨立的一行
# echo $PATH
# echo $PATH | tr ‘:’ ‘\n’
4.定義別名命令baketc,每天將/etc/目錄下所有文件,備份到/testdir獨立子目錄下
并要求目錄格式為backupyyyy-mm-dd,備份可見
#alias baketc=’mkdir -p /testdir/backup$(date +%F); cp -av /etc/*/testdir/backup$(date +%F)’;
原創文章,作者:MOMO,如若轉載,請注明出處:http://www.www58058.com/81976